视频1 视频21 视频41 视频61 视频文章1 视频文章21 视频文章41 视频文章61 推荐1 推荐3 推荐5 推荐7 推荐9 推荐11 推荐13 推荐15 推荐17 推荐19 推荐21 推荐23 推荐25 推荐27 推荐29 推荐31 推荐33 推荐35 推荐37 推荐39 推荐41 推荐43 推荐45 推荐47 推荐49 关键词1 关键词101 关键词201 关键词301 关键词401 关键词501 关键词601 关键词701 关键词801 关键词901 关键词1001 关键词1101 关键词1201 关键词1301 关键词1401 关键词1501 关键词1601 关键词1701 关键词1801 关键词1901 视频扩展1 视频扩展6 视频扩展11 视频扩展16 文章1 文章201 文章401 文章601 文章801 文章1001 资讯1 资讯501 资讯1001 资讯1501 标签1 标签501 标签1001 关键词1 关键词501 关键词1001 关键词1501 专题2001
(原创)WordPress用SQL语句批量删除垃圾评论的方法
2020-11-09 13:02:35 责编:小采
文档


PS:近来半个月才登录一次博客后台,每次都发现几千条垃圾广告评论,之前一直用Akismet插件智能识别的,以前效果很好,最近基本失灵了,大部分垃圾评论都没识别到。默认后台只能每次删20条,要一次全删掉几千条,只能用SQL语句操作数据库,顺便总结一下,方

PS:近来半个月才登录一次博客后台,每次都发现几千条垃圾广告评论,之前一直用Akismet插件智能识别的,以前效果很好,最近基本失灵了,大部分垃圾评论都没识别到。默认后台只能每次删20条,要一次全删掉几千条,只能用SQL语句操作数据库,顺便总结一下,方法如下: 1、终端下使用命令mysql -uroot -p登录到MySQL数据库,使用use ha97;切换到博客所在的库,运行如下SQL语句: DELETE FROM wp_comments WHERE comment_approved = '0'; 如图所示: 注:wp_comments是评论所在的数据表名,如果你的表改名了,就改成你的表名。这条语句可以删除审核通过之外的所有待审核评论。 下面还举几条删除特定评论的SQL语句: 删除某个URL地址的所有评论: DELETE FROM wp_comments WHERE comment_author_url LIKE '%www.abc.com%'; 删除某个邮箱的所有评论: DELETE FROM wp_comments WHERE comment_author_email = 'abc@abc.com'; 删除某个昵称的所有评论: DELETE FROM wp_comments WHERE comment_author = 'abc'; 下载本文
显示全文
专题